Behind the Insurrections Trailer examines recent far-right attempts to install an authoritarian fascist state, highlighting the terrifying reality of armed groups threatening political leaders. The speakers analyze historical insurrections in Italy, Germany, and Spain to understand how societies resisted these movements and whether they ultimately succeeded or failed. By studying these past mistakes, the episode argues that learning from history is essential to prevent future dictatorships, promoting the full podcast available on iHeartRadio and Apple Podcasts for deeper insight into preventing such catastrophes.
